In this episode, Kelsie interviews Dr. Pamela Scully about her research on modern African history and the significance of Ellen Johnson Sirleaf in establishing peace. Scully is a professor of Women's, Gender, and Sexuality Studies and Professor of African Studies at Emory University, Atlanta.
